I know they're not as common as the M800 series but what can you tell me about them?

I had contacted Eastern Surplus and got some information but one bit of info stuck out. They mentioned it had a big-cam 400 HP engine but if I remember correctly the M929 has a Cummins NHC 250. Was this a mistake or do the dump trucks have a larger engine or does Eastern Surplus modify the engines on their trucks?[FONT=&quot][/FONT][FONT=&quot][/FONT]

The m929 and m930 never came with the Big cam 400 only the 250 small cam or in the A2 case the 8.3L cummins turbo. the m917 has the big cam 400 and the cat 16 speed .
